Focus Group Transcript - Sustainable Education for Development: Forest Fire Pedagogy
Description
This dataset contains the condensated transcript of a 75-minute focus group interview conducted on November 5–6, 2024, as part of the "Fireproof the Future" project. The session involved 14 sustainability experts and educators from Turkey, Poland, and Italy. The primary objective of the focus group was to identify and evaluate Education for Sustainable Development (ESD) methodologies specifically adapted for teaching forest fire prevention. The transcript includes discussions on baseline definitions of SD and ESD, current implementation challenges (e.g., eco-anxiety and administrative rigidity), and the evaluation of several theoretical frameworks including Communication for Development (C4D), John Dewey’s Principles, Bio-empathy, and Project-Based Learning (PBL). To protect participant privacy, all contributors are anonymized via alphanumeric codes.
